Understanding Advanced Customer Engagement
Advanced customer engagement refers to the strategies and technologies that businesses use to create deeper, more meaningful interactions with their customers. Unlike traditional engagement methods, which often involve one-way communication, advanced engagement fosters a two-way dialogue, allowing companies to understand and respond to customer needs more effectively. In an age where customers are bombarded with options and information, creating an engaging experience is essential for building loyalty and driving growth.
The Importance of Personalization
Personalization is at the heart of advanced customer engagement. Customers today expect brands to know their preferences and tailor experiences to meet their specific needs. By leveraging data analytics and customer insights, businesses can create personalized marketing messages, product recommendations, and content that resonate with individual customers. For example, using purchase history and browsing behavior, companies can suggest items that align with a customer’s interests, enhancing their shopping experience and increasing the likelihood of conversion.

Implementing Customer Journey Mapping
Understanding the customer journey is essential for creating effective engagement strategies. Customer journey mapping involves visualizing the various touchpoints a customer encounters from the moment they become aware of a brand to post-purchase interactions. By identifying key stages and potential pain points, businesses can tailor their engagement efforts to enhance the overall experience. This proactive approach allows companies to anticipate customer needs and address issues before they escalate, resulting in higher satisfaction and loyalty.

Measuring Success and Continuous Improvement
To ensure the effectiveness of advanced customer engagement strategies, businesses must establish clear metrics to measure success. Key performance indicators (KPIs) such as customer satisfaction scores, engagement rates, and retention rates can provide insights into the impact of engagement efforts. Regularly reviewing these metrics allows organizations to identify areas for improvement and refine their strategies accordingly. A commitment to continuous improvement ensures that businesses remain responsive to changing customer needs and market dynamics.
